Cong. shedding crocodile tears on rural jobs scheme, says Agriculture Minister

On a day the Congress held a meeting of the Congress Working Committee (CWC) to announce a nationwide campaign against the scrapping of the MGNREGA, Union Minister for Rural Development and Agriculture Shivraj Singh Chouhan on Saturday described the party’s “clamour” as “purely political”.

Taking to X, Mr. Chouhan posted a detailed note on the replacement of the Mahatma Gandhi National Rural Employment Guarantee Act (MGNREGA) with the NDA government’s Viksit Bharat G-RAM-G Act. (The MGNREGA was brought in by the Congress-led UPA government in 2006.)

“The Congress’s clamour is purely political. The Congress lacked both intent and policy. This is the same Congress that appended Mahatma Gandhi’s name for electoral gains. This is the same Congress that, from time to time, reduced the budget for MGNREGA. This is the same Congress that froze wages. Today, Congress leaders are shedding crocodile tears,” he posted.

Lists key clauses

The BJP leader said that “under this scheme, employment has not been diminished; rather, it has been made even stronger. The number of employment days has been increased from 100 to 125 days. There is a provision for unemployment allowance if work is not provided within the stipulated time, and if there is a delay in wage payment, there is a provision for additional compensation on the delayed payment.”

He said the gram sabhas and panchayats were being empowered under the Act to identify works and prioritise them. “Responsibility for implementation, monitoring, and quality assurance has been ensured at the local level. By making social audits mandatory, a provision has been made for public review of expenditures and payments,” he said.

“Not every panchayat is the same. For those panchayats that are the most backward — where there is still an acute need for employment and a lack of basic infrastructure — arrangements have been made to provide more funds, more assistance, and more opportunities,” he added.

However, the Minister did not answer the main criticism of the Opposition, on the funds break-up between the Centre and the States, with a major part of the financial responsibility for the scheme now falling on the States.
